Many of the cleaning company operators we spoke with utilized personal savings to begin their businesses, then reinvested their early revenues to money growth - office cleaning services near me. If you need to purchase equipment, you need to be able to discover funding, particularly if you can show that you have actually put a few of your own money into business.

Some suggestions: Do an extensive inventory of your properties. People typically have more assets than they instantly understand. This could include cost savings accounts, equity in real estate, retirement accounts, cars, recreation equipment, collections and other financial investments. You may opt to sell properties for money or use them as collateral for a loan.

Lots of an effective service has actually been started with credit cards. The next logical action after collecting your own resources is to approach pals and relatives who believe in you and want to help you succeed. Be mindful with these plans; no matter how close you are, present yourself professionally, put everything in writing, and make sure the people you approach can manage to take the threat of purchasing your business.

Using the "strength in numbers" principle, browse for somebody who may desire to team up with you in your endeavor. You might choose someone who has funds and desires to work side-by-side with you in the service. Or you might discover somebody who has cash to invest but no interest in doing the actual work.

Make the most of the abundance of local, state and federal programs designed to support small companies. Make your very first stop the U.S. Small Company Administration; then investigate various other programs. Females, minorities and veterans ought to examine out specific niche financing possibilities developed to help these groups enter business. In truth, your vehicles are essentially your company on wheels. They require to be thoroughly picked and properly maintained to sufficiently serve and represent you. For a maid service, an economy automobile or station wagon should suffice. You require adequate space to shop devices and products, and to carry your cleaning groups, however you typically will not be transporting around pieces of equipment big enough to require a van or small truck.

If you supply the automobiles, paint your business's name, logo and telephone number on them. This markets your service all over town. If your employees utilize their own automobiles-- which is particularly typical with maid services-- request for evidence that they have sufficient insurance coverage to cover them in the occasion of a mishap.

The kind of automobiles you'll require for a janitorial service depends upon the size and kind of devices you use along with the size and variety of your teams. An economy vehicle or station wagon could work if you're doing relatively light cleaning in smaller sized offices, however for a lot of janitorial companies, you're most likely to need a truck or van.

A great used truck will cost about $10,000, while a new one will run from $18,000 up. Openly ask what you can do to ensure prompt payment; that may consist of validating the right billing address and discovering out what documents may be required to assist the client identify the credibility of the billing. Bear in mind that lots of large business pay specific types of invoices on particular days of the month; discover if your clients do that, and schedule your billings to show up in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the billing is due, any discount for early payment and extra charges for late payment. It's likewise an excellent idea to particularly mention the date the billing becomes overdue to avoid any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make sure your invoice mentions that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a financing charge.
